About Queen Elizabeth Park
Step into this oasis at the centre of Hamilton, the perfect place for a leisurely stroll or respite during a busy day of sightseeing. Enter from Par-la-Ville Road and pass through Bermuda’s oldest limestone moongate, then follow mosaic footpaths to find lush gardens, sculptures, a koi pond and even wild chickens. Pack a picnic and find a spot on one of the park’s many wooden benches, or beneath the towering royal poinciana tree at the park’s centre.

Par-La-Ville Sculpture Park
The Par-La-Ville Sculpture Park is a joint project between the Corporation of Hamilton and the Bermuda National Gallery situated in the Queen Elizabeth Park in the centre of Hamilton.
